“Bee On A Bicycle”: ARTCO at Wivenhoe train station

ARTCO@ Level Best are pleased to be displaying some of our original work at the 'Crab and Winkle Gallery' at Wivenhoe train station.

The show is titled "Bee on a Bicycle" and it takes the theme of winter cycling combined with care for the natural world, avoiding using motorised transport, and it's inherent carbon emissions.

Jane Ostler who runs ARTCO is also the current curator of Crab and Winkle and she decided it would be fab to feature our work this winter.

An added bonus for us was a trip on the train from Colchester town station to Wivenhoe

on the afternoon of Friday 31st October to hang the work.

The show is a mix of visual arts and poetry and the above panel contains the poem we coined.

The Travelling Bee

I have pollen in my panniers
I am a bee on a bicycle;
I fly to the hive to make money,
But I don’t need it to make honey !
(Mine is sweeter with clover,
Bees are needed all over).

I wither in winter unless
I make a bee line to my nest.
Don’t be an icycle
Be on a bicycle,
Carry it on to the train,
(Upon your arrival, sit back on your saddle
And ride it until you get home).
Trains and bicycles can help to save the World!

Buzzing along the quiet roads
No cars or lorries with big loads
Time to hear and smell and see
The wonders of this country
For an economical bee like me.

Snowflakes are falling
Engines are stalling,
My bike’s in a swarm
And I’m keeping warm.
It could be a drop in the ocean,
Let’s get this thing in motion.

Do I cycle on ice?
At the close of the day
No one wants a slice
Of something not nice!"

The show will run until 9th January 2015 and can be seen by anyone passing through or stopping at Wivenhoe train station.
